Evaluation of a reformulated CHROMagar Candida

Summary
The new CHROMagar Candida medium effectively identifies yeasts, showing comparable recovery to the original formulation. It improves differentiation between Candida albicans and Candida dubliniensis by producing lighter green colonies for C. albicans.

Background:
- CHROMagar Candida is a key differential medium for yeast identification.
- Becton Dickinson recently reformulated CHROMagar Candida.
- Evaluating new diagnostic media is crucial for clinical laboratories.
Purpose of the Study:
- To compare the performance of the new CHROMagar Candida formulation against the original.
- To assess recovery, growth, and colony color for yeast identification.
- To evaluate the utility in differentiating key Candida species.
Main Methods:
- Tested stock cultures and clinical specimens with both original and new CHROMagar Candida media.
- Included 90 yeast stock isolates (9 species) and 522 clinical specimens.
- Assessed yeast recovery rates, growth characteristics, and colony morphology/color.
Main Results:
- Both media demonstrated equivalent yeast recovery rates and growth.
- Candida albicans produced lighter green colonies on the new medium.
- Candida dubliniensis showed consistent dark green colonies on both media, aiding differentiation.
Conclusions:
- The new CHROMagar Candida formulation is comparable to the original for yeast recovery and identification.
- The altered colony color of Candida albicans on the new medium enhances differentiation from Candida dubliniensis.
- The reformulated medium is suitable for presumptive yeast identification and detection in clinical samples.
